Dominican Republic approves energy storage project
The Dominican Republic has launched a tender for up to 600 MW of solar and wind capacity, requiring projects to include at least four hours of battery storage to support stability in the National Interconnected Electric System (SENI). Central African Republic Electrical Energy Storage Project
The Central African Republic (CAR) has started constructing a 50 MW solar power plant, supported by a 10 MWh battery energy storage system (BESS), in Boali, near the capital city of Bangui. . Liquid-cooled energy storage systems excel in industrial and commercial settings by providing precise thermal management for high-density battery operations. These systems use coolant circulation to maintain optimal cell temperatures, outperforming air cooling in efficiency and safety.
